    To be honest I'm not all that happy with the one I bought but it got the job done. It doesn't fit as well as OEM, the gap where it meets the hood is noticeably wider than on the other side as well as where it meets the headlight. But every review I read on aftermarket fenders mentioned that was an issue.

    I would recommend getting a CAPA certified aftermarket fender off Rockauto. Capa certified parts are what body shops go with when they use aftermarket body parts. The fitment is likely going to be best second only to OEM.

    We finally got some snow at night so I was able to test out the BD Ambers. Lacking a vertical cutoff it isn't perfect however, it's far better than a white LED or even brights. It still shoots up and catches snow the in your sight line but not as bad as any other lights I've dealt with.
    Low beams.
    0203201930.jpg
    High beams. You can see more snow being caught in above the hood.
    0203201930a.jpg
    A white LED spot style pod.
    0203201937a.jpg
    And finally the Amber Baja Designs lights.
    It gives a great spread on the ground with minimal snow in the air being illuminated.
    0203201939a.jpg
    0203201937b.jpg
    All lights are basically on the same level as the pods are mounted on the front bumper at basically headlight level.
